    Abstract

    Non-conformal supercurrents in six dimensions are described, which contain the trace of the energy-momentum tensor and the gamma-trace of the supersymmetry current amongst their component fields. Within the superconformal approach to N=(1,0) supergravity, we present various distinct non-conformal supercurrents, one of which is associated with an O(2) (or linear) multiplet compensator, while another with a tensor multiplet compensator. We also derive an infinite class of non-conformal supercurrents involving O(n) multiplets with n > 2. As an illustrative example we construct the relaxed hypermultiplet in supergravity. Finally, we put forward a non-conformal supercurrent in the N= (2 0) supersymmetric case.
